タグ

2011年11月9日のブックマーク (2件)

  • Sass、そしてSassy CSS (SCSS)

    CSSを拡張したメタ言語であるSass、そしてその別文法として定義されたSCSSについて、960.gsなどのCSSフレームワークと絡めて、Sass (主にSCSS)の良さを解説する。 CSSフレームワーク Sass Sassy CSS aka SCSS SCSSCSSフレームワーク 2カラムレイアウトの作成 clearfixやReset CSSの組み込み カラム幅の変更 カラムの入れ替え SCSSで完結することの意義 まとめ 最後に CSSフレームワーク 960.gsやBlueprint、BlueTripなどCSSフレームワークと呼ばれるものは色々ある。フレームワークと名乗るだけのことはあって、それらの生産性はとても高い。テンプレートで適切にクラス名やIDを埋め込むだけなので、複雑怪奇なCSSコーディングを意識することなく誰でも簡潔にきれいなカラム・レイアウトを作成できる。 HTML 4

  • Capistranoでアプリケーションのデプロイ作業を効率化 - page4 - builder by ZDNet Japan

    デプロイを行う 初めてデプロイする場合は以下のコマンドを実行します。 $ cap deploy:cold 上記コマンドを実行することで、大まかには以下の処理が実行されます。 SSHでデプロイ先にログイン subversionから最新のソースコードを取得 最新のソースコードを配置(同時にバックアップを行う) migrationを実行 deploy:startタスクの実行(Apacheの起動、再起動) これで、/home/okitsu/www/moonlinx/currentに最新のアプリケーションが配置されます。 このcurrentディレクトリはdeploy:coldを実行したタイミングで作成されるのですが、releasesに配置されたディレクトリへのシンボリックリンクになります。 (例) current -> /home/okitsu/www/moonlinx/releases/20090

    Capistranoでアプリケーションのデプロイ作業を効率化 - page4 - builder by ZDNet Japan